음성인식AI의 신뢰성 확보를 위한 방법은?
_____A1. 음성인식 시스템이 실제 환경에서 안정적으로 정확한 결과를 제공하는 능력입니다. 잡음·방언·발화 속도 등 다양한 변수에도 일정 수준 이상의 인식률과 일관된 성능을 유지해야 신뢰성이 확보됩니다.
Q2. 데이터 수집·전처리는 어떻게 해야 하나요?
A2.
1. 다양성 확보: 성별·연령·방언·환경(실내·실외·차량 내) 등을 균형 있게 수집
2. 품질 관리: 녹음 장비·마이크 종류별 샘플 확보, 잡음 제거·증폭·정규화 등 전처리 수행
3. 라벨링 정확도: 전문 인력 또는 크라우드소싱 이중 검수를 통해 발화 내용·화자 메타데이터 정밀 검증
Q3. 데이터 증강(Augmentation)은 왜 필요한가요?
A3.
1. 잡음·리버브·속도·피치 변형을 통해 실제 환경 변수를 모사
2. 과적합(Overfitting) 방지 및 모델 일반화 성능 향상
3. 적은 양의 원천 데이터로도 다양한 음성 상황 커버 가능
Q4. 모델 학습 단계에서 신뢰성 확보를 위한 기법은?
A4.
1. 정규화(L2, Dropout)·배치 정규화(BatchNorm) 적용
2. 멀티태스크 학습: 음성인식과 화자인식·감정인식 병행 학습으로 특징 표현 향상
3. 앙상블 기법: 서로 다른 구조의 모델을 결합해 예측 안정성 제고
Q5. 평가 및 테스트는 어떻게 진행해야 하나요?
A5.
1. 교차 검증(Cross‐Validation)으로 과적합 점검
2. 별도 보유한 ‘개발(Validation)’·‘테스트(Test)’ 셋을 활용한 언어·도메인별 분리 평가
3. 단위 테스트: 잡음 레벨(WER), 화자 변화, 비표준 발음 케이스별 지표 산출
Q6. 실시간 서비스 안정성을 어떻게 보장하나요?
1. 경량화 모델(Pruning, Quantization)로 지연시간(Latency) 최소화
2. 마이크·하드웨어 종류별 프로파일링·튜닝
3. 엣지(Edge)·클라우드 이중 처리로 네트워크 장애 대응
Q7. 배포 후 모니터링·피드백 체계는?
A7.
1. 오류 로그·WER 추이 실시간 대시보드 구축
2. 사용자 신고·교정 제안을 수집해 주기적 재학습(Active Learning)
3. A/B 테스트로 버전별 성능 비교·검증
Q8. 보안·프라이버시 이슈는 어떻게 관리하나요?
A8.
1. 전송·저장 시 음성 데이터 암호화(TLS, AES)
2. 익명화·합성 기술로 민감 정보 제거
3. 페더레이티드 러닝(Federated Learning)으로 중앙 서버에 원본 미저장
Q9. 편향(Bias) 문제는 어떻게 해결하나요?
A9.
1. 소수 방언·소수 집단 음성 데이터 비율 점검·보정
2. 성별·연령별 인식률 차이 모니터링
3. 알고리즘 투명성 확보 및 외부 감수 진행
Q10. 장기적으로 신뢰성을 유지하려면?
A10.
1. 주기적 데이터 업데이트·재학습으로 도메인 변화 반영
2. 성능·보안에 대한 외부 인증(ISO, GDPR 등) 획득
3. 사용자 교육·가이드를 제공해 올바른 사용 환경 조성
작성자:
이수민 [비회원]
| 작성일자: 11개월 전
2025-07-22 07:52:04
조회수: 139 | 댓글: 0 | 좋아요: 0 | 싫어요: 0
조회수: 139 | 댓글: 0 | 좋아요: 0 | 싫어요: 0
내용이 부정확하다면 싫어요를 클릭해주세요.